I have a win 32 application on win10 and the application just shutdown by windows randomly without and exception in madExcept.
The application create threads while execute and the thread have try except blocks.
If I'm looking in the event viewer, I can see that windows close it.
Why madExcept doesn't catch this exception ?Log Name: Application
Source: Application Error
Date: 07/11/2022 09:04:01
Event ID: 1000
Task Category: (100)
Level: Error
Keywords: Classic
User: N/A
Computer: DESKTOP-NFTHH7F
Description:
Faulting application name: Mate_Srv.exe, version: 4.0.0.0, time stamp: 0x6368ad67
Faulting module name: unknown, version: 0.0.0.0, time stamp: 0x00000000
Exception code: 0xc0000005
Fault offset: 0x0a0376dc
Faulting process id: 0x558
Faulting application start time: 0x01d8f27716412ba3
Faulting application path: C:\Moked_Azakot\Mate_Srv.exe
Faulting module path: unknown
Report Id: e0eec279-ac18-41d4-b31f-56122da73b8f
Faulting package full name:
Faulting package-relative application ID:
Event Xml:
<Event xmlns="http://schemas.microsoft.com/win/2004/08/events/event">
<System>
<Provider Name="Application Error" />
<EventID Qualifiers="0">1000</EventID>
<Version>0</Version>
<Level>2</Level>
<Task>100</Task>
<Opcode>0</Opcode>
<Keywords>0x80000000000000</Keywords>
<TimeCreated SystemTime="2022-11-07T07:04:01.7102510Z" />
<EventRecordID>10817</EventRecordID>
<Correlation />
<Execution ProcessID="0" ThreadID="0" />
<Channel>Application</Channel>
<Computer>DESKTOP-NFTHH7F</Computer>
<Security />
</System>
<EventData>
<Data>Mate_Srv.exe</Data>
<Data>4.0.0.0</Data>
<Data>6368ad67</Data>
<Data>unknown</Data>
<Data>0.0.0.0</Data>
<Data>00000000</Data>
<Data>c0000005</Data>
<Data>0a0376dc</Data>
<Data>558</Data>
<Data>01d8f27716412ba3</Data>
<Data>C:\Moked_Azakot\Mate_Srv.exe</Data>
<Data>unknown</Data>
<Data>e0eec279-ac18-41d4-b31f-56122da73b8f</Data>
<Data>
</Data>
<Data>
</Data>
</EventData>
</Event>
Thanks